Palo guaco (Mikania glomerata) is a medicinal plant native to South America known for its respiratory-supporting properties. Research published in the Journal of Ethnopharmacology highlights the potential of palo guaco in promoting bronchodilation and easing respiratory discomfort (1). The herb has been traditionally used to support lung health, alleviate coughs, and facilitate easier breathing.

Key lime (Citrus aurantiifolia) is a citrus fruit rich in vitamin C, a powerful antioxidant that supports immune function and overall health. In addition to its bright and zesty flavor, key lime adds a refreshing twist to tea while providing a nutritional boost. Vitamin C plays a crucial role in boosting the immune system, promoting skin health, and aiding in the absorption of iron (2).
